At least 100 people are missing with several people reported to have died following the collapse of a dam in Southeast Laos.

According to local media reports, the hydroelectric dam collapsed in Attapu Province last night, sending floodwaters through a number of villagers. Lao News Agency has said that more than 6000 people have been made homeless.

The dam has been reported as Xepian-Xe Nam Noy dam, according to the BBC.
